Tallow is a rendered fat derived from cattle or sheep, traditionally used for centuries in soap making, candle production, and skincare formulations. In modern skincare, tallow refers to products made from this animal-derived fat that are applied directly to the skin. The fat is carefully processed through rendering—a heating and filtering process—to remove impurities and create a clean, shelf-stable ingredient.

The composition of tallow closely resembles human sebum, the natural oil your skin produces. This similarity is why tallow-based skincare has gained renewed interest among people seeking alternatives to synthetic moisturizers. Tallow contains fatty acids including oleic, stearic, and palmitic acid, along with fat-soluble vitamins like vitamins A, D, E, and K. When applied to skin, these components may help maintain the skin barrier, reduce water loss, and provide moisturizing effects.
Tallow skincare products come in various forms: balms, creams, salves, and oils. Some products contain tallow as the primary ingredient, while others blend it with plant-based oils, butters, or essential oils. The rendering process determines product quality—higher quality tallow undergoes more thorough filtration and may be sourced from grass-fed animals, which some believe produces nutrient-richer fat.
The mechanism behind tallow's effectiveness relates to its occlusive properties. Products form a protective layer on the skin surface, helping to seal in moisture and protect against environmental stressors. Unlike some synthetic moisturizers that sit on the skin surface, tallow's molecular structure allows it to penetrate slightly while still providing that barrier function.

Tallow has a documented history spanning thousands of years across multiple cultures. Archaeological evidence shows that ancient civilizations, including the Romans and Greeks, used rendered animal fats in skincare and cosmetic preparations. In medieval Europe, tallow was a primary ingredient in salves and ointments used by healers and physicians to treat wounds, dry skin, and various skin conditions.

Throughout the 1800s and early 1900s, before synthetic cosmetics became widespread, tallow-based creams and balms were standard household items. Many families rendered tallow at home from cooking fats and used it as the base for skincare products. Traditional recipes combined tallow with herbs, plant oils, and beeswax to create salves tailored to specific skin concerns. This practice continued in rural and farming communities well into the 20th century.
The shift away from tallow in commercial skincare began in the mid-20th century with the rise of petroleum-derived ingredients and synthetic emulsifiers. These new ingredients offered manufacturers better shelf stability, lighter textures, and lower production costs. Additionally, cultural preferences shifted toward lighter, non-greasy skincare products, which moved the industry toward water-based formulations and silicone-derived compounds.
In the past two decades, interest in tallow-based skincare has resurged as part of broader movements toward traditional, natural, and ancestral approaches to health and beauty. Consumers researching historical skincare practices discovered that many cultures maintained healthy skin using animal fats as primary moisturizers. This historical context provided the foundation for contemporary tallow skincare brands that market products based on traditional formulations and ancestral knowledge.

Research on tallow's direct skin benefits remains limited compared to research on other skincare ingredients, but available studies and traditional usage information suggest several potential benefits. The fatty acid profile of tallow may help support the skin barrier function, the protective layer that prevents moisture loss and protects against irritants. When the skin barrier is compromised, skin may appear dry, sensitive, or irritated. Tallow's occlusive properties theoretically help seal moisture into the skin and reduce transepidermal water loss.

For individuals with dry skin, tallow-based products may provide sustained moisturization due to their occlusive nature. Unlike lighter oils that may absorb quickly, tallow balms tend to remain on the skin surface longer, providing extended hydration benefits. Some users report that tallow products feel less greasy than other heavy moisturizers, possibly because the molecular structure is closer to natural skin sebum.
People with sensitive skin or conditions like eczema and rosacea sometimes report improved skin comfort when using tallow products, though scientific evidence is anecdotal rather than clinically proven on a large scale. The theory is that tallow's similarity to skin sebum makes it less likely to trigger reactions in sensitive individuals. Additionally, the fat-soluble vitamins present in tallow (vitamins A, D, E, and K) have individual roles in skin health, though the concentration in tallow products varies significantly.
For acne-prone skin, tallow presents a mixed picture. Some individuals with acne report improvement, possibly because better barrier function reduces compensatory sebum production. Others find any heavy moisturizer, including tallow, can contribute to congestion. The outcome appears highly individual and dependent on other factors in a skincare routine and the specific formulation of the tallow product.

When examining tallow skincare products, several factors indicate quality and appropriateness for your skin. First, review the ingredient list. Quality tallow products typically list tallow or beef tallow as one of the first ingredients, with relatively simple formulations containing fewer additives. Products with extensive ingredient lists may contain tallow as a secondary ingredient, meaning it plays a smaller role in the product's function.

The sourcing of tallow matters to many users. Some producers specifically source tallow from grass-fed animals, claiming this produces nutrient-richer fat. While anecdotal reports support this claim, independent verification remains limited. Look for producers who describe their sourcing practices transparently, including where animals were raised and how tallow was rendered. Reputable manufacturers typically provide information about their rendering process, including whether they use high-heat or low-heat methods.
Rendering process details offer insight into product quality. Low-temperature rendering, while more time-intensive and expensive, theoretically preserves more nutrients compared to high-temperature methods. Some producers also describe additional filtration steps or purification methods that remove impurities. However, properly rendered tallow from either method should be clean and shelf-stable regardless of the temperature used.
Check whether products are free from synthetic fragrances and dyes, especially if you have sensitive skin. Some tallow products use essential oils or natural scents, while others remain unscented. Unscented products suit sensitive skin better, while scented versions may appeal to those seeking additional sensory benefits, though fragrance adds no functional skincare value and may irritate some individuals.
Packaging matters because tallow can oxidize when exposed to air and light. Products in opaque containers or dark glass offer better protection than clear containers. Additionally, smaller container sizes mean you'll use the product faster, reducing the time it spends stored and potentially degrading.
